Few pairings are as beloved as ham and cheese! Savory ham and melty cheese in a sandwich are truly a match made in heaven. And it doesn't get more heavenly than Ham & Cheese Sliders! Each slider, brushed with melted butter, is filled with the classic meat-and-cheese (using smoky, creamy Gruyère), a rich cream sauce, and sweet and tangy honey mustard all within a fluffy roll. Thankfully, Ham & Cheese Sliders make enough for a crowd, because everyone deserves (and is going to want) a sandwich this good!

Ingredients
- 4 tablespoons unsalted butter, divided
- 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our
- 1 cup whole milk
- 1/2 teaspoon kosher salt
- 1/8 teaspoon ground nutmeg
- 2 tablespoons whole-grain mustard
- 1 tablespoon honey
- 12 Hawaiian sweet rolls, split
- 1 pound deli ham, thinly sliced
- 8 ounces Gruyère cheese, shredded
- 1 tablespoon fresh flat-leaf parsley, chopped
Directions
Step 1 -Preheat the oven to 400 degrees F.
Step 2 -Grease a 7x11-inch baking dish with 1 tablespoon of the butter.
Step 3 -Melt 2 tablespoons of the butter in a small saucepan over medium-high heat.
Step 4 -Add the flour and cook, whisking constantly, until the raw flour smell disappears, about 1 minute.
Step 5 -Slowly whisk in the milk.
Step 6 -Bring the milk mixture to a boil while whisking constantly.
Step 7 -Reduce the heat to medium and cook, whisking constantly, until thickened, about 4-5 minutes.
Step 8 -Transfer the sauce mixture from the heat.
Step 9 -Stir the salt and the nutmeg into the sauce.
Step 10 -Stir the mustard and the honey together in a separate small bowl.
Step 11 -In a small, microwavable bowl, melt the remaining butter on high heat until melted, about 20 seconds.
Step 12 -Arrange the bottom halves of the Hawaiian rolls in the prepared baking dish.
Step 13 -Spread the bottom halves of the rolls evenly with the honey mustard.
Step 14 -Add the ham, the milk sauce, and the cheese to the baking dish, evenly placing them atop the honey mustard layer.
Step 15 -Replace the tops of the rolls.
Step 16 -Brush the tops evenly with the remaining melted butter.
Step 17 -Sprinkle with the parsley.
Step 18 -Cover the baking dish with aluminum foil.
Step 19 -Bake for 8 minutes.
Step 20 -Remove the foil and bake until the cheese is melted and the rolls are golden, about 5 minutes.
Step 21 -Serve.
